Sep 5, 2024 · The Rent Allowance for Elderly Scheme (RAES) was launched as a pilot scheme in August 2001 to give elderly applicants an arrangement to draw cash rent allowances to lease private accommodation in lieu of public rental housing (PRH) allocation. 11. Rent allowance for CSSA households covers accommodation expenses, equating to the lesser of actual rent paid or the maximum rent allowance (“ MRA”) based on eligible household members. The amount of rent allowance is the actual rent paid or the Maximum Rent Allowance (MRA) appropriate to the number of eligible members in a family as fixed under the Scheme, whichever is the less. For CSSA cases where the household has to pay rent for a PRH flat (including an Interim Housing unit) under HA, the Department will, under normal circumstances, arrange direct bank transfer of the CSSA rent allowance payable to the household to HA’s bank account monthly for paying rent (including the license fee) of the PRH flat.
